diff --git a/lib/nfc/protocols/mf_ultralight/mf_ultralight_poller.c b/lib/nfc/protocols/mf_ultralight/mf_ultralight_poller.c index 5cdf07f33e..83875bb854 100644 --- a/lib/nfc/protocols/mf_ultralight/mf_ultralight_poller.c +++ b/lib/nfc/protocols/mf_ultralight/mf_ultralight_poller.c @@ -508,7 +508,7 @@ static NfcCommand mf_ultralight_poller_handler_read_pages(MfUltralightPoller* in if(instance->error == MfUltralightErrorNone) { if (start_page < instance->pages_total) { FURI_LOG_D(TAG, "Read page %d success", start_page); - instance->data->page[start_page] = data.page[start_page]; + instance->data->page[start_page] = data.page[0]; instance->pages_read++; instance->data->pages_read = instance->pages_read; }